I have one. Love it. The audio for Road Kill was captured with a crappy shotgun mic running through the beachtek dxa-2s.

The thing about the beachtek is that it gives the camera a constant strength signal, so the camera doesn't adjust its gains constantly. There is some amount of hiss if you run it wide open, but you should never have to do so.
